Quote from: RGMag on 08/21/2015, 10:52 PMHi guys, this is Carl from Retro Gaming Magazine.  I am indeed interested in learning more about the PC-FX.  As I mentioned in another thread, until I saw Zeroigar I was under the impression that there were very few games released for it, let alone anything that had fast action.
Greetings Carl,  (Welcome to the looney bin)

I think the PC-FX is a great secret among the retro gamer community that few have given much of a chance(myself included.. :( ) There are quite a few hidden gems on this console that even a schmuck like myself (lacking any real Hirigana/Kanji knowledge) can have a good time with.  The games I've experienced that I think are worthy of a deeper look are as follows:

The Standbys-  (Games that everyone recommends to the Guyjin)
Chip Chan Kick - really well designed action/platformer/puzzle game similar to Bubble Bobble
Zeroigar - The lone Shoot 'em up
Zenki FX - Action side scroller with crazy awesome music and visuals
Battle Heat - FMV style fighting game - like a cross between Punch Out and Dragon's Lair
Power League FX - It's Baseball... Who doesn't understand Baseball...?

A few others that I REALLY LIKED and didn't have that hard of an issue playing them without any language ability-
Last Imperial Prince - Side Scrolling RPG similar to Paper Mario or Ys III.. Kind of?  There's lots of dialogue, but you're pretty much just walking around and going through some really impressive visuals/parallax scrolling.  I had a fun time with this one!
Anime Freak (Many volumes*)- Mostly just TONS of videos and small game demos.  Really cool to watch and some funny segments.  I recommend because they're pretty inexpensive.
Sparkling Feather - This one has lots of Dialogue as well, but the gameplay and menus are pretty simple to understand with having an "Auto battle" feature that really speeds things up.  It might sound lame to "Watch" a videogame, but this one has some unique concepts that I feel were really cool to experience.  Also, the FMV cut scenes are awesome!

One thing to note is the quality of the FMC sequences on all PC-FX games are of exceptional quality and a HUGE leap over consoles like the PC Engine CD and Sega CD.  I think some games even look better on PC-FX when compared to the Sega Saturn.
